DL4 vs DL5: Area Comparison

Side-by-side comparison of DL4 Shildon and DL5 Newton aycliffe covering house prices, crime, schools, broadband, council tax, green space and energy performance.

At a Glance

DL4 is the more affordable option at £65,000 median vs £142,000 in DL5. DL4 has lower recorded crime (2,015 vs 3,686 offences over 13 months). DL4 has notably better broadband connectivity.
